🔄 Trade Lifecycle Tracker
Purpose
Track an order from inception through settlement across the full broker-dealer / asset-manager trading workflow — capturing order genesis, routing, execution, allocation, confirmation, affirmation, clearance, and settlement — with explicit pre-trade and post-trade compliance checkpoints, FIX-protocol message handoffs, exception logging, and a settlement-fails register. Output is a structured trade-lifecycle ledger for a middle-office or back-office team that catches breaks while they are still cheap to fix and feeds clean state into reconciliation, P&L, and regulatory reporting. Covers equities, options, fixed income (cash and repo), futures, and listed FX with venue- and asset-class-specific state machines.

Process:
-
Validate the input perimeter. Confirm the trading-date scope, asset-class coverage, and that the order universe is complete (parent-order count, total notional, total quantity) before proceeding. If counts disagree with the OMS extract control total, stop and flag — never silently proceed on a partial book
-
Map the lifecycle state machine. For each order, place it on the canonical state list: New → Routed → Acknowledged → Partially-Filled → Filled / Cancelled / Expired → Allocated → Confirmed → Affirmed → Cleared → Settled, with parallel tracks for Cancelled, Replaced (CXR/CXC), DK'd, Failed, and Manual / As-Of corrections. State must reconcile to FIX
ExecTypeandAllocStatusvalues; any mismatch is an exception -
Pre-trade compliance reconstruction. For each parent order, confirm the pre-trade evidence was captured: restricted-list check timestamp, OFAC/sanctions screen, position-limit headroom snapshot, short-sale locate (Reg SHO 200/203), large-trader status, market-access risk-control evidence (Rule 15c3-5 — credit / capital / erroneous-order / regulatory). Any order that cannot be tied to its pre-trade evidence is a Severity-High exception
-
Execution and venue audit. Reconcile the child-fill ledger to FIX
ExecutionReportmessages (35=8) — every child fill should have a CumQty, LeavesQty, AvgPx that mathematically tie. Flag any fills with mismatched ExecType, missing TradeID, late-trade flagging, or venue MIC inconsistent with the routing instruction. Cross-foot: ΣCumQty by parent = filled quantity, Σ(ChildFills × Px) / Σ(ChildFills) = AvgPx -
Allocation chain. For each block parent, walk the allocation: pre-trade allocated (CIVs / wrap programs) vs. post-trade allocated (institutional book). For post-trade, confirm the allocation instruction (35=J) was generated within the firm's cutoff, the AllocationReport (35=AS) status is Accepted across every account, and the per-account average price honors the firm's allocation policy (typically average price across all accounts in the block). Any partial-allocation or rejected-allocation row is an exception with the reject reason recovered
-
Confirmation and affirmation tracking. For institutional trades, track the Omgeo CTM / DTCC ITP central-match path: trade matched? confirmation generated? affirmation received? Any unaffirmed trade approaching the same-day affirmation cutoff (US equities T+1 SDA) is a Severity-High exception with the prime-broker contact attached
-
Settlement readiness. For each affirmed trade, check the settlement preparation: DTC / Euroclear / Clearstream instruction generated, agent-bank instruction sent for non-DTC currencies, FX leg booked if cross-currency, position available in custody (no naked-short fail), counterparty SSI matched. Project the settlement calendar against the trade-date and flag any T+1 trade not affirmed by 9:00 ET
-
Exception triage and severity. Classify every break into a four-tier severity matrix: Critical (regulatory or financial-statement risk — fail-to-deliver > $1M, missing pre-trade compliance evidence, locate failure on a short, mis-allocation), High (operational risk — late affirmation past cutoff, DK'd block, allocation-status reject), Medium (workflow risk — mismatched SSI, late confirmation, manual-instruction without sign-off), Low (informational — counterparty late but within tolerance, average-price rounding penny). Each exception carries a named owner, escalation path, and SLA clock
-
Trade-error journal. For any cancel-correct, as-of, error-account booking, or trade-allocation-correction processed today, capture the original transaction, the corrected transaction, the four-eyes approval evidence (initiator + approver + timestamp), the P&L impact (firm vs. client, if any), and the books-and-records retention pointer (Rule 17a-3 trade blotter, Rule 17a-4 retention). Errors that hit a client account require client-notification timing per FINRA Rule 11892 and Rule 4530
-
Regulatory-reporting handoff. Confirm CAT (Consolidated Audit Trail) reportable events were captured for every in-scope order leg — order, route, modify, cancel, execution — and that the reporting flag is set for trade-reporting facility (TRF) obligations on OTC equity prints. Flag any 605/606 / RTS 27/28 piece needing aggregation for the next public report. Any large-trader (Form 13H) or beneficial-ownership (13D/G) threshold movement is escalated for separate filing
-
Lifecycle ledger output. Produce the structured trade-lifecycle ledger and the exception register, plus an audience-appropriate narrative (see Output Templates). Save to
outputs/if the user confirms; never auto-write to OMS / EMS / clearing-system records of source

Regulatory & Compliance Layer
- SEC Rule 15c3-5 (Market Access) — pre-trade credit / capital / erroneous-order / regulatory checks evidenced for every order; broker-dealer financial-responsibility owner identified
- SEC Rule 15c3-3 (Customer Protection) — segregation evidence intact for any customer-funds movement
- SEC Rule 17a-3 / 17a-4 (Books & Records) — trade blotter, order memorandum, allocation memo, confirmation copies, retention period (six years for trade records, three years readily accessible); WORM media or compliant electronic-storage attestation
- Reg NMS (Best Execution & Order Protection) — Order-Protection-Rule trade-through screen for NMS securities; Rule 605 / 606 piece prepared
- Reg SHO (Locate & Close-Out) — locate evidence (203(b)(1)), close-out by T+2/T+4 depending on threshold-security status (203(b)(3)), buy-in notification chain
- CAT NMS Plan — every reportable event captured: order, route, modify, cancel, execution; firm CAT-reporter ID and submission status confirmed
- FINRA Rule 4530 — reportable events flagged for the Compliance Officer (customer complaints, internal investigations, terminations for cause, civil/criminal/regulatory matters)
- FINRA Rule 11892 — clearly-erroneous-execution review window respected; counterparty notification timeline tracked
- MiFID II RTS 27 / 28 (if EU venues touched) — best-execution reporting fields captured; top-five execution venues by class of instrument prepared
- Large-Trader Reporting (Form 13H) — threshold movement detected and escalated
- OFAC / sanctions — every counterparty / underlying screened; positive hit triggers immediate hold with Compliance escalation
- AML / BSA — unusual-trading-pattern flag (wash, layering, marking the close, spoofing pattern) escalated to AML Officer with SAR-decision documentation
